Programme Coordinator
Anonymous Employer · Nairobi
Job description
About the role
The Programme Coordinator will lead the planning and execution of the Fistula health program, ensuring alignment with organisational goals and effective stakeholder collaboration. Reporting directly to the CEO, the role combines strategic oversight with hands‑on coordination of activities, budgets and community engagement.
Key responsibilities
- Collaborate with the Program Manager to define goals, objectives and strategies.
- Implement program activities according to established timelines and milestones.
- Build and maintain relationships with external organisations, agencies and service providers.
- Act as the primary liaison between all program stakeholders, ensuring clear communication.
- Engage community members, participants and partners to raise awareness and drive participation.
- Prepare and monitor program budgets, track expenditures and optimise resource allocation.
- Coordinate logistics, including personnel, materials and equipment.
- Ensure compliance with legal and organisational standards and prepare documentation for reviews.
- Develop promotional materials, lead outreach activities and represent the organisation at relevant forums.
- Implement data collection systems, analyse outcomes and participant feedback.
- Produce comprehensive reports for internal and external audiences.
- Maintain accurate records, schedule meetings and manage program documentation.
- Identify improvement opportunities and implement enhancements based on evaluations.
- Safeguard program data, uphold confidentiality and prepare NDAs when required.
Required profile
- Bachelor’s degree (field relevant to health or program management).
- Minimum 24 months of experience in program coordination or project management.
- Mid‑level professional experience, preferably within the healthcare sector.
- Strong communication and stakeholder‑management abilities.
- Proven experience in budgeting, financial tracking and resource optimisation.
